1. Removal of branches:
Remove hanging branches by positioning
the cut from above the branch. With re-
moval­of­branches,­never­work­higher­than­
shoulder level.
2. Escape area:
Remove the undergrowth around the tree to
ensure an easy escape. The escape area
(1)­should­be­around­45°­either­side­be-
hind­the­planned­felling­direction­(2).
3. Cutting notch (A):
Make a felling notch in the direction in
which you wish the tree to fall. Start with
the­bottom,­horizontal­cut.­The­cut­depth­
should be around 1/3 of the trunk diam-
eter. This will prevent the saw chain or the
guard rails from jamming when placing the
second chamfer. Now make a slanted saw
cut­from­above­at­an­angle­of­roughly­45°­
to­meet­exactly­with­the­bottom­saw­cut.
Never step in front of a tree
which is notched.
4. Felling back cut (B):
Make the back cut from the other side of
the­log,­where­you­stand­to­the­left­of­the­
log and saw with the chainsaw pulling.
The back cut must run horizontally 5 cm
above the horizontal notched cut. The back
cut should be so deep that the separation
distance between the back cut and the
notch cutting line is at least 1/10 of the
trunk diameter. The part of the stem not
sawn­through­is­called­a­stay­(felling­gib).­
The stay prevents the tree from turning and
falling in the wrong direction. Do not saw
through the stay.
56
5. As you approach the felling cut
on the stay the tree should start
falling. If it becomes apparent that the tree
may not fall in the required direction or is
leaning­back,­and­the­saw­chain­is­jam-
ming,­stop­felling­and­use­wedges­made­
of­wood,­plastic­or­aluminium­to­open­the­
cut and to tilt the tree in the required felling
line.
6. If the trunk diameter is larger
than­the­length­of­the­chain­bar,­
make two cuts.
For safety reasons, we ad-
vise inexperienced users not
to fell any logs with a rail
length which is smaller than
the trunk diameter.
7.­ After­carrying­out­of­the­back­cut,­the­
tree falls by itself or with the aid of the
felling wedge or crowbar.
As soon as the tree begins
to fall, pull out the saw from
the section, stop the motor,
place the chainsaw down
and leave the workplace us-
ing the withdrawal path.
Pay attention to falling
branches and do not stumble.
